Latest Patents
Among his latest patents is the "Axle range shift-assist for auxiliary braking." This invention involves a vehicle driveline that includes a first axle assembly with a specific drive ratio. Additionally, it features a second axle assembly that can engage with the first axle assembly, providing a different drive ratio when in operation. A control system is integrated into this design, allowing for selective engagement of the second axle assembly with the first, thereby improving the vehicle's braking capabilities.
